Ukrainian troops use chemical munitions again in Artyomovsk area — DPR

Yan Gagin reiterated that the Ukrainian army had previously used similar weapons in the vicinity of Volnovakha, Mariupol, Ugledar and Gorlovka

DONETSK, December 7. /TASS/. Ukrainian troops have resumed the use of chemical munitions in the Artyomovsk area over the past several days, particularly, near Kleshcheyevka, Yan Gagin, adviser to Donetsk People’s Republic (DPR) head Denis Pushilin, said.

"Over recent days, the adversary has resumed the use of [chemical] munitions with their contents causing difficulties breathing, nausea, eye irritation as well as a number of other unpleasant symptoms. This time, the use of such munitions was recorded in the Artyomovsk area," the official said, adding that Ukrainian troops were using chemical munitions near Kleshcheyevka, among others.

Gagin reiterated that the Ukrainian army had previously used similar weapons in the vicinity of Volnovakha, Mariupol, Ugledar and Gorlovka.
